Methods for assessing the reliability of hydraulic structures at various stages of their life cycle (design, construction, operation) are considered. The solution to these problems requires a systematic approach consisting in a set of methods for studying objects and their subsystems, in particular, those of the structure and foundation. According to the principle of the non-admission of limit states, a transition from deterministic values impacting on the structure and characteristics of design models to their random, fuzzy equivalents—and, subsequently, to the use of diagnostic methods and expert assessments—was demonstrated to ensure reliability under conditions of greater uncertainty of initial data.
